Tip – Grocery Shopping in The Villages®: Where to Go and What to Know

Life in The Villages® is all about convenience, community, and comfort—and when it comes to grocery shopping, residents have no shortage of choices. Whether you’re planning a quick weeknight dinner, stocking up for a neighborhood block party, or shopping organic for a healthier lifestyle, The Villages® and surrounding areas offer a diverse mix of grocery stores to meet your needs. From longtime local favorites to big-box warehouse clubs, here’s a helpful guide to where you can fill your cart (and maybe grab a fresh pub sub while you’re at it).


🥦 1. Publix

With nine locations across The Villages®—like Southern Trace and Mulberry Grove—Publix is the go-to grocery store for many residents. Known for its clean aisles, friendly staff, and fresh deli (including the famous Publix subs), it’s a dependable choice for day-to-day needs. Many locations also include a pharmacy and offer online ordering with delivery or curbside pickup.


2. Sprouts Farmers Market

Located at 330 Buena Vista Blvd, Sprouts offers a fresh, health-conscious twist on grocery shopping. With a wide selection of organic produce, bulk nuts and grains, vitamins, fresh meats, and deli options, it caters to shoppers looking for wholesome and natural products. It also supports Instacart for easy home delivery.


3. The Fresh Market

This upscale grocery store at 3740 Wedgewood Lane is perfect for foodies and entertainers. It features premium meats, gourmet cheeses, baked goods, and chef-curated meal kits. It’s a smaller, boutique-style store with an emphasis on quality and presentation—great for picking up something special for dinner guests.


4. Walmart Supercenter & Neighborhood Market

  • The Walmart Supercenter at 4085 Wedgewood Lane combines groceries with everything from electronics to clothing and home goods.
  • The Neighborhood Market on Heald Way is a more compact, grocery-only format that’s ideal for quick in-and-out trips. Both options offer low prices and late hours for added convenience.

5. Winn‑Dixie

With three locations nearby, Winn‑Dixie brings a bit of Southern charm and competitive pricing. Known for its weekly BOGO deals and in-store bakery, it’s a solid choice for traditional grocery shopping. You’ll also find a full-service deli, pharmacy, and liquor store at most locations.


6. Super Target

  • Location: 716 N US‑441, The Villages, FL 32159
    Super Target offers a little bit of everything—groceries, home goods, clothing, and even a Starbucks inside. Their PFresh format includes fresh produce, meats, and dairy, making it a great one-stop shop for all your household needs. Online ordering and same-day drive-up pickup are available for added convenience.

7. Sam’s Club (Warehouse Membership Store)

  • Location: 755 N US‑441, Lady Lake, FL 32159
    Just outside The Villages®, Sam’s Club offers bulk groceries, fresh bakery items, a pharmacy, tire center, gas station, and even hearing and optical centers. It’s ideal for larger households or anyone who likes to stock up and save.

8. Costco (Coming Soon!)

  • Planned Site: Buffalo Ridge Shopping Center, near Wedgewood Lane
    Costco is officially coming to The Villages® area, with construction already underway on a 162,000 sq ft store that will include a gas station and all the usual Costco departments. Once open (likely in late 2025), it will provide another great warehouse option for Villagers looking for big savings and variety under one roof.

🛍️ Shopper Snapshot

Shopper Profile Best Fit
Everyday errands Publix, Walmart Neighborhood
Organic & healthy living Sprouts
Gourmet & specialty foods The Fresh Market
One-stop shop Super Target, Walmart Supercenter
Bulk & value buyers Sam’s Club, (soon) Costco
Southern staples Winn‑Dixie
